Opis
In the quaint village of Wyckhadden, a sense of eerie tranquility prevails, disrupted only by whispers of witchcraft and mystery. Agatha Raisin, a tenacious private investigator and beloved amateur sleuth, finds herself drawn into the intriguing tale as she steps into the heart of the community. With her usual blend of wit and determination, she embarks on a quest to unravel the peculiar occurrences surrounding a local woman rumored to be practicing the dark arts.
As Agatha delves deeper, she uncovers a blend of eccentric villagers, curious superstitions, and hidden secrets that challenge her perceptive nature. As relationships unravel and new alliances form, the lines between friend and foe blur, creating a web of deception that is as intricate as the village’s folklore. The charming yet quirky setting becomes a backdrop for both humor and suspense, showcasing Agatha's sharp intelligence and her tenacity in solving each peculiar puzzle.
While navigating through the layers of local legends, Agatha’s personal life becomes intertwined with her investigations. She grapples with lingering feelings for old flames and new crushes amidst the chaos of the village's brewing turmoil. This blend of romance and rivalry adds a delightful twist, making the stakes higher with each revelation that surfaces.
As the investigation heats up, Agatha must confront not only the challenges of her case but also her own flaws and fears. With her characteristic blend of sarcasm and charm, Agatha strives to prove herself once again as a formidable detective, determined to unveil the truth hidden beneath the village’s mystical facade. Each chapter brings her closer to the heart of the mystery, where unexpected alliances and shocking revelations await.
